Can you explain online trading? - A digital platform known as online trading is used by investors to buy and sell various financial instruments like stocks, bonds, commodities, currencies, and other derivatives. This is done through web-based brokerage accounts, where trade orders can be placed by traders with a few clicks, and the transactions are then processed in real-time. To start trading, the investor must open an online trading account with a trustworthy brokerage firm and deposit a specific sum of money. They can monitor market trends, analyze the performance of different assets, and make informed decisions based on real-time data provided by the trading platform. The convenience, speed, and ease of use make online trading a popular choice for many investors.

Selecting a reliable online trading platform requires careful consideration and research. First, identify your trading needs and goals. Next, look for a platform that provides the tools and features you require, such as real-time data, advanced charting capabilities, robust research tools, and a user-friendly interface. Security should be a top priority, so ensure the platform Regulated brokers FX uses high-level encryption and follows regulatory standards. Check if the platform has a good reputation by reading reviews and testimonials from other users. Also, consider the cost of using the platform, including trading fees and commissions. Finally, ensure it offers excellent customer support to assist with any issues or inquiries.

In Islam, online trading is seen as halal, or allowable, provided it conforms to specific Islamic principles. These principles include engaging in trade transactions that are clear of ambiguity, deceit, and fraud. Furthermore, the goods or services traded must also be halal, implying they should not include anything prohibited by Islam like alcohol or pork. Online trading should also avoid interest (riba), since earning or paying interest is strictly prohibited in Islam. Thus, if these conditions are fulfilled, online trading is considered halal in Islam.
